The compact shower stall represents a revolutionary solution for modern bathroom design, addressing the growing need for efficient space utilization without compromising functionality or comfort. This innovative bathing solution combines intelligent engineering with contemporary aesthetics to deliver a complete showering experience within minimal square footage. The compact shower stall features a streamlined enclosure design that maximizes interior bathing space while maintaining a small external footprint, making it ideal for apartments, condominiums, tiny homes, and commercial facilities where space optimization is paramount. The main functions of a compact shower stall encompass complete water containment, efficient drainage systems, and ergonomic user experience within confined dimensions. Advanced water management technology ensures proper circulation and temperature control, while integrated ventilation systems prevent moisture buildup and maintain air quality. The technological features include precision-engineered glass panels with anti-calcium coatings, corrosion-resistant aluminum or stainless steel frames, and leak-proof sealing mechanisms that guarantee long-term performance. Modern compact shower stalls incorporate smart design elements such as sliding or bi-fold doors that eliminate swing clearance requirements, built-in storage solutions, and adjustable showerheads that accommodate users of varying heights. The applications for compact shower stalls span residential and commercial sectors, including studio apartments, basement bathrooms, guest suites, office buildings, hotels, dormitories, and healthcare facilities. These units prove particularly valuable in renovation projects where traditional shower installations would require extensive structural modifications. The compact shower stall design philosophy prioritizes functionality, durability, and visual appeal while respecting spatial constraints that characterize contemporary living environments.

The compact shower stall offers numerous practical benefits that make it an excellent investment for property owners seeking to maximize bathroom functionality within limited space. The primary advantage lies in its exceptional space efficiency, allowing homeowners to install a complete showering solution in areas previously considered too small for traditional bathroom fixtures. This space-saving design enables creative floor plan solutions and opens possibilities for additional bathroom installations in basements, attics, or converted spaces. Installation advantages include simplified plumbing requirements and reduced construction time compared to conventional tiled shower installations. The compact shower stall arrives as a pre-fabricated unit with integrated waterproofing, eliminating concerns about membrane failures or tile grout maintenance that plague traditional shower constructions. This prefabricated approach significantly reduces installation costs and minimizes disruption to daily routines during bathroom renovations. Maintenance benefits represent another compelling advantage, as the smooth surfaces and integrated design elements make cleaning quick and effortless. The non-porous materials resist staining, mildew, and bacterial growth, promoting healthier bathroom environments with minimal upkeep requirements. Users appreciate the consistent water pressure and temperature control systems that ensure comfortable showering experiences regardless of the compact dimensions. The enclosed design provides excellent water containment, preventing moisture damage to surrounding areas and eliminating the need for extensive waterproofing measures in adjacent spaces. Energy efficiency advantages include reduced water consumption through optimized spray patterns and faster heating of the enclosed space, leading to lower utility bills. The compact shower stall also adds significant value to properties, particularly in urban markets where efficient space utilization commands premium pricing. Versatility advantages allow for easy relocation during renovations or property moves, providing flexibility that permanent installations cannot match. The standardized dimensions and modular design facilitate replacement or upgrading without major construction work, ensuring long-term adaptability to changing needs and preferences.

Space-Maximizing Engineering Excellence

The compact shower stall showcases remarkable engineering that transforms limited bathroom space into fully functional showering environments without sacrificing user comfort or experience quality. This engineering excellence begins with precision-calculated internal dimensions that optimize every inch of available space while maintaining comfortable movement areas for users of all sizes. The innovative corner entry designs and curved glass panels create illusions of spaciousness while maximizing actual usable interior space, demonstrating how thoughtful engineering can overcome physical space limitations. Advanced CAD modeling and ergonomic studies inform the design process, ensuring that despite compact external dimensions, users enjoy adequate elbow room, comfortable standing space, and unrestricted movement during showering activities. The space-maximizing features include recessed shelving systems integrated directly into wall panels, eliminating the need for external storage accessories that would consume precious interior space. Fold-away seating options and grab bars positioned at optimal heights enhance accessibility without permanently occupying floor space. The engineering excellence extends to the door systems, which utilize precision ball bearing mechanisms and magnetic closure systems that operate smoothly within tight clearances while maintaining perfect seals. Multi-axis adjustable hinges accommodate slight structural irregularities in older buildings, ensuring proper fit and function regardless of installation conditions. The compact shower stall engineering incorporates advanced materials science, utilizing lightweight yet durable composites that reduce structural load requirements while maintaining superior strength characteristics. This engineering approach enables installation in locations where traditional heavy tile and concrete shower systems would exceed weight capacity limitations. The thermal engineering aspects include integrated heating elements and improved insulation properties that maintain comfortable temperatures while reducing energy consumption, demonstrating how compact designs can actually improve performance efficiency compared to larger traditional installations.

Revolutionary Low-Maintenance Design Philosophy

The compact shower stall embodies a revolutionary approach to bathroom maintenance that eliminates the time-consuming and costly upkeep associated with traditional shower installations, delivering exceptional long-term value through innovative material selection and design integration. This low-maintenance philosophy begins with carefully selected non-porous surface materials that resist staining, soap scum buildup, and mineral deposits that typically plague conventional shower systems. The seamless construction eliminates grout lines, tile edges, and other maintenance-intensive elements that require regular cleaning, resealing, and eventual replacement in traditional shower designs. Advanced surface coatings incorporate hydrophobic and oleophobic properties that cause water and soap residue to sheet off effortlessly, reducing cleaning frequency and eliminating the need for harsh chemical cleaners that can damage surfaces over time. The integrated drainage systems feature self-cleaning mechanisms and easy-access removable components that facilitate occasional deep cleaning without requiring professional service calls or specialized tools. Antimicrobial surface treatments inhibit bacterial and fungal growth, promoting healthier bathroom environments while reducing the frequency of sanitization procedures required to maintain hygienic conditions. The revolutionary design extends to the hardware components, utilizing corrosion-resistant materials and precision-sealed bearing systems that maintain smooth operation for years without lubrication or adjustment requirements. Magnetic door seals replace traditional weatherstripping that deteriorates over time, providing maintenance-free operation and consistent sealing performance throughout the product lifecycle. The low-maintenance advantages translate directly into cost savings, as property owners avoid ongoing expenses for tile replacement, grout repair, waterproofing maintenance, and professional cleaning services that traditional shower systems typically require. This design philosophy particularly benefits busy homeowners, elderly users, and commercial property managers who appreciate systems that maintain optimal performance with minimal intervention, allowing them to focus time and resources on other priorities while enjoying consistently excellent shower experiences.

Versatile Installation Adaptability Solutions

The compact shower stall demonstrates exceptional versatility through its adaptable installation solutions that accommodate diverse architectural challenges, building codes, and user requirements across residential and commercial applications. This versatility begins with modular design components that allow customization for specific spatial constraints, including alcove installations, corner configurations, and freestanding placements that adapt to virtually any floor plan layout. The installation adaptability extends to various plumbing configurations, accommodating both standard and non-standard rough-in dimensions while providing flexibility for retrofit applications where existing plumbing locations cannot be easily modified. Universal mounting systems accommodate different wall construction types, including drywall, concrete, tile, and even temporary partition walls, expanding installation possibilities beyond traditional bathroom environments. The compact shower stall adaptability includes multiple door configurations such as sliding panels, bi-fold systems, and hinged options that can be specified based on available clearance space and user accessibility requirements. Height-adjustable components allow customization for different ceiling heights and user needs, while optional threshold configurations accommodate barrier-free installations required for accessibility compliance. The versatile design accommodates various utility connections including standard electrical outlets for lighting and ventilation, digital control systems, and even smart home integration capabilities that enhance user experience and energy management. Commercial applications benefit from the adaptability features through options for heavy-duty hardware, institutional-grade materials, and compliance with specific building codes governing public facilities, healthcare environments, and hospitality installations. The installation versatility includes temporary and permanent mounting options, making the compact shower stall suitable for temporary housing, disaster relief facilities, and mobile applications where conventional bathroom installations are impractical. Modular expansion capabilities allow multiple units to be combined for larger facilities or commercial applications while maintaining the space efficiency advantages of individual compact installations.
